NAVI's new meeting with G2, which was their main rival at the major, ended in a victory for the CIS team. Despite all efforts, the team of Nikola «NiKo» Kovacs failed to take revenge after the defeat at the Grand Final in Stockholm, and the game ended with a score of 2 – 1 in favor of Natus Vincere.
At Nuke, NAVI, who chose it, managed to win by a small margin (16 – 14), but then lost to Inferno after a hard fought game and two overtime periods. Mirage was decisive for the fate of the match, and on it G2 failed, not being able to counter the actions of the CIS cybersportsmen with any convincing response. The card draw ended with an impressive margin of 16 – 4 in favor of Natus Vincere.
Thus, «born to win» continue to advance to the front in the lower set of the tournament. They will face Liquid on Saturday evening, and if successful, the last test on their way to the grand finals will be against either Gambit or Vitality.
G2, meanwhile, head home with just one win: they beat NIP in their opening match, but then dropped to the bottom of the grid after a loss to Vitality – a disappointing outcome for a team that may be playing their last tournament in their current lineup.
